Limitations of AI Creativity: A Study on Image Generation

Convergence on Common Motifs in AI Image Generation

Recent research conducted by a team from Dalarna University in Sweden and the BEACON Center for the Study of Evolution in Action at Michigan State University has revealed significant limitations in the creativity of generative AI systems. The study focused on two AI models: Stable Diffusion XL, an image generator, and LLaVA, an image description tool. When these systems were operated in closed loops without human input, they consistently produced images that fell into a limited set of twelve recurring visual motifs, regardless of the initial prompts provided.

The researchers set up a feedback loop where Stable Diffusion XL generated an image based on a prompt, which was then described by LLaVA. This description was fed back into the image generator for further iterations. Across approximately 1,000 runs of the experiment, the AI systems converged on generic themes such as lighthouses, Gothic cathedrals, and pastoral landscapes, leading to what the researchers termed “visual elevator music.” This term reflects the bland, stock-photo aesthetic that characterized the resulting images.

Implications for Computational Creativity

The findings raise questions about the potential for genuine creativity in AI systems. The researchers noted that while human culture often exhibits convergence on common themes, the nature of AI convergence differs. Human storytelling and visual arts draw on embodied cognition, whereas AI systems tend to replicate stock photography aesthetics shaped by vast internet-scale training data. This tendency towards high-probability outputs over genuine novelty suggests that current generative AI approaches may require mechanisms to encourage creative diversity.

Criticism and Concerns

Critics of the study emphasize the implications of deploying such AI systems without human oversight. The researchers warned that the widespread use of these generative tools could inadvertently homogenize visual culture, limiting the diversity of artistic expression. They argue for the importance of human-AI collaboration to preserve variety and novelty in machine-generated creative work, rather than relying solely on autonomous systems.

Official Statements & Responses

The research team concluded that the consistent convergence toward generic outputs questions the ability of AI to achieve true creativity. They stated, “If AI systems consistently collapse toward generic outputs when operating without human intervention, this questions whether current approaches can achieve genuine machine creativity.” This sentiment underscores the need for explicit anti-convergence mechanisms or continuous human curation in the development of generative AI.

Conflicting Reports & Gaps

While the study highlights the limitations of AI creativity, it also acknowledges that human culture exhibits similar patterns of convergence. The researchers noted that themes in storytelling and visual arts often repeat across different cultures and time periods. However, the specific attractors of human and AI convergence differ, raising further questions about the implications of AI-generated content on cultural diversity.
